Skip to content

Commit ce068cb

Browse files
committed
Improve code readability
1 parent 465d13b commit ce068cb

File tree

1 file changed

+11
-18
lines changed

1 file changed

+11
-18
lines changed

src/rviz/ogre_helpers/point_cloud.cpp

Lines changed: 11 additions & 18 deletions
Original file line numberDiff line numberDiff line change
@@ -446,29 +446,22 @@ void PointCloud::addPoints(Point* points, uint32_t num_points)
446446
}
447447
else
448448
{
449-
if (render_mode_ == RM_POINTS)
449+
switch (render_mode_)
450450
{
451+
case RM_POINTS:
451452
vertices = g_point_vertices;
452-
}
453-
else if (render_mode_ == RM_SQUARES)
454-
{
455-
vertices = g_billboard_vertices;
456-
}
457-
else if (render_mode_ == RM_FLAT_SQUARES)
458-
{
453+
break;
454+
case RM_SQUARES:
455+
case RM_FLAT_SQUARES:
456+
case RM_TILES:
459457
vertices = g_billboard_vertices;
460-
}
461-
else if (render_mode_ == RM_SPHERES)
462-
{
458+
break;
459+
case RM_SPHERES:
463460
vertices = g_billboard_sphere_vertices;
464-
}
465-
else if (render_mode_ == RM_TILES)
466-
{
467-
vertices = g_billboard_vertices;
468-
}
469-
else if (render_mode_ == RM_BOXES)
470-
{
461+
break;
462+
case RM_BOXES:
471463
vertices = g_box_vertices;
464+
break;
472465
}
473466
}
474467

0 commit comments

Comments
 (0)